Ok, I have to be honest. I have been dreading making this juice. Not sure why, but I am just not the biggest fan of beets. I know they are good for you – they are just not my favorite. But, the cleanse calls for beets – so I must juice some beets!
Here’s what I used – 1 beet, a large handful of baby carrots, 3 small apples, 1 lemon, 1 lime, ginger slice.
The Catalyst Cleanse does not include carrots in the mixture, but the Blueprint Cleanse does. Since beets aren’t my favorite, I added in the carrots to hopefully downplay the beet-iness of the juice. I also added a 1/2 cucumber at the end, to again, mask some of the beet flavor.
In the end, the juice turned out to be pretty tasty. Wasn’t as beet-y as I thought it would be, I guess the extra carrots & cucumber helped cover the taste. It actually tasted like lemonade more than anything. Weird.

Oh, I almost forgot to mention that I add ice cubes to my juices – to make them all a little chillier. Even with all the fruits & vegetables in the fridge, the juice can sometimes come out room temperature, so I usually add ice!
